USB1 and USB2 interrupt numbers were swapped. USB_PHY2 interrupt number
is 45. That didn't really matter up to now since the interrupts were not
used, but it needs to be fixed to be able to wire up the USB controllers.
Fixes: 31cbf933f0e ("i.MX6UL: Add i.MX6UL SOC")
